After decades of silence, the historic open-air cinema TITAN in Egaleo has been brought back to life, marking the beginning of a new cultural chapter for the city’s summer nights.
On Friday, July 11, 2025, under the starlit sky of Egaleo , the refurbished TITAN cinema reopened its doors. This long-awaited revival transforms a place deeply embedded in the city’s collective memory and cultural identity into a vibrant gathering space once again, filled with light, music, and emotion.
A Cultural Beacon Returns
More than just a cinema, TITAN is being embraced as a cultural landmark—one that connects generations through shared experiences. The reopening event was a heartfelt celebration attended by key figures from the national and local political spheres, along with representatives from educational, law enforcement, cultural, and civic organizations, and numerous local residents.
Among those present were Members of Parliament Dimitris Kalogeropoulos, Vivi Daga, and Rena Dourou; Regional Vice Governors Vasilis Lolos and Marianna Toumazatou; and former mayors of Egaleo, including Giannis Mystakopoulos, Christos Kardaras, Dimitris Birbas, and Yiannis Ghikas.
The ceremony began with a ribbon-cutting by Mayor Lambros Sklavounos, joined by former mayors and the Deputy Mayor for Culture, Giannis Koutoulias. This moment symbolized the collaborative efforts across years and administrations to restore TITAN as a central hub of public and cultural life.
A Night of Music, Memory, and Community
The Municipal Philharmonic Orchestra of Egaleo set the tone with a live performance, bringing warmth and festivity to the evening. Guests enjoyed refreshments and light snacks prepared by municipal staff, adding to the welcoming atmosphere of the celebration.
Following the blessing ceremony led by Father Ieronymos Christodoulou, Mayor Sklavounos highlighted the significance of TITAN’s return—not just as a venue, but as a vital part of Egaleo’s social fabric. He emphasized the cinema’s role in fostering community, revitalizing public space, and preserving the city’s cultural identity.
Deputy Mayor Giannis Koutoulias echoed this sentiment, calling the reopening a dream come true for many residents and city officials. He underlined the enduring value of TITAN, noting its potential to once again become a cultural focal point, especially in a rapidly changing urban environment.
A Cinematic Summer Begins
The evening concluded with a screening of the film “YPARCHO”, captivating the audience with its emotional depth and vivid imagery. The full moon lit up the newly restored screen, casting a glow over a space filled with nostalgia and renewed promise.
